Detailed Comparison
Feature Set
Zeno Visibility is the only platform of the three to cover the complete cycle of AI visibility: its integrated research engine monitors brand presence simultaneously across all major LLMs — ChatGPT, Gemini, Perplexity, Claude, and Copilot — and delivers a measurable Semantic Authority Score. In addition, the Authority System Builder autonomously generates complete, semantically interconnected content systems with over 100 pieces of content per keyword, including automatically generated Schema.org JSON-LD structures and internal linking architecture. Brandwatch focuses on social listening and consumer intelligence: the platform aggregates data from social networks, forums, and news sources, but offers no native LLM monitoring. Similarweb provides detailed web traffic analysis and competitive intelligence based on panel and ISP data, but addresses neither AI visibility nor semantic authority as measurable dimensions.

Ease of Use
Zeno Visibility structures the workflow around clearly defined phases: monitoring, Semantic Authority Score analysis, and autonomous content generation with direct CMS export. Brandwatch offers a feature-rich but complex interface that requires several weeks of onboarding. Similarweb is considered comparatively intuitive and is well documented, making it easier to get started.
Integrations
Zeno Visibility supports direct publishing to seven widely used CMS platforms (WordPress, Strapi, Contentful, Sanity, Ghost, Drupal, Webflow) and export to 15 formats, including Gutenberg, Elementor, Bricks, HTML, and JSON-LD. Brandwatch provides an open API as well as native integrations with CRM and communication tools such as Salesforce and Slack. Similarweb can be connected via API and connectors to BI tools and Google Analytics.
Scalability
Zeno Visibility scales across keywords, monitored LLMs, and generated content systems — relevant for companies with a broad topic portfolio or multiple brands. Brandwatch is designed for high data volumes and large user teams. Similarweb scales across domains and international markets, making it well suited for global competitive analysis.
